Overview of Hospital Rankings in New York City
U.S. News evaluated 207 hospitals in New York. Thirty - three meet high U.S. News standards and are ranked in the state. When it comes to New York City specifically, the competition among hospitals is fierce, with many vying for top positions. These rankings are determined by considering multiple aspects, including performance in complex medical specialties and common procedures and conditions.
Top 5 Hospitals in New York City
1. NYU Langone Hospitals
Specialty Rankings
NYU Langone Hospitals are ranked #1 in New York City. They are nationally ranked in 13 adult specialties and 3 children's specialties. The hospital also received the “high - performing” distinction for 20 procedures and conditions, including cancer treatments. It ranked #2 in endocrinology and diabetes care. This indicates the hospital's high - level expertise in these fields, with advanced medical technology and highly skilled medical staff.
Patient Experience
According to the survey on patient reviews, NYU hospitals center (presumably related to NYU Langone Hospitals) had 71 percent of patients giving an overall rating of 9 or 10 on a scale from 0 (lowest) to 10 (highest). 2. New York - Presbyterian Hospital - Columbia and Cornell
Specialty Rankings
This hospital is also ranked #1 in New York. It is nationally ranked in 14 adult specialties and 10 pediatric specialties, and included in the honor roll list. It ranked #3 in psychiatry, which highlights its strength in this specialty. The hospital's comprehensive specialty coverage makes it a go - to place for a wide range of medical needs.
Patient Experience
New York - Presbyterian Hospital had 74 percent of patients giving an overall rating of 9 or 10 on a scale from 0 to 10. 3. Mount Sinai Hospital
Specialty Rankings
Mount Sinai Hospital is ranked #1 in New York City. It is nationally ranked in 12 adult specialties and 4 children's specialties and is included in the U.S. News & Health Reports’ honor roll. It ranked #1 in the nation in geriatrics care, indicating its pre - eminence in this particular specialty.
Patient Experience
66 percent of patients at Mount Sinai Hospital gave an overall rating of 9 or 10. 4. North Shore University Hospital at Northwell Health
Specialty Rankings
This hospital is also ranked #1 in New York. It is nationally ranked in 9 specialties, including being the 10th best orthopedic hospital. This shows its strong position in orthopedic care, which may attract patients with orthopedic problems from a wide area.

5. Lenox Hill Hospital at Northwell Health
Specialty Rankings
Lenox Hill Hospital at Northwell Health is ranked #5 in New York City. It is nationally ranked in 10 adult specialties, including being ranked #16 in the nation for obstetrics and gynecology. This makes it a popular choice for women's health needs.

Comparative Analysis of the Top 5 Hospitals
Hospital Name | Adult Specialties Ranked Nationally | Children's Specialties Ranked Nationally | High - Performing Procedures/Conditions | Notable Specialty Ranking | Patient Rating (approx.)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
NYU Langone Hospitals | 13 | 3 | 20 | #2 in endocrinology and diabetes care | 71% |
New York - Presbyterian Hospital - Columbia and Cornell | 14 | 10 | 20 | #3 in psychiatry | 74% |
Mount Sinai Hospital | 12 | 4 | 20 | #1 in geriatrics care | 66% |
North Shore University Hospital at Northwell Health | 9 | 0 | 15 | 10th best orthopedic hospital | N/A |
Lenox Hill Hospital at Northwell Health | 10 | 0 | 17 | #16 in obstetrics and gynecology | N/A |
From the table, we can see that New York - Presbyterian Hospital - Columbia and Cornell has the highest number of nationally - ranked pediatric specialties, which gives it an edge in pediatric care. Mount Sinai Hospital's top - notch geriatrics care makes it a leader in this field. NYU Langone Hospitals stand out in endocrinology and diabetes care. North Shore University Hospital at Northwell Health has a strong position in orthopedics, and Lenox Hill Hospital at Northwell Health is well - known for obstetrics and gynecology. In terms of patient ratings, New York - Presbyterian Hospital - Columbia and Cornell has the highest reported percentage, followed by NYU Langone Hospitals and Mount Sinai Hospital.

Limitations of Hospital Rankings
While hospital rankings are useful, they also have limitations. Rankings may not fully capture the unique needs of individual patients. For example, a patient with a rare disease may need a hospital with specific expertise in that area, which may not be fully reflected in general rankings. Additionally, rankings are based on available data, and there may be differences in data collection methods among hospitals. Some factors that are difficult to quantify, such as the cultural fit between patients and the hospital environment, are not considered in rankings.
